RHODE ISLAND AND ART CARMICHAEL - TOURNAMENT NOTES
- Rhode Island will host the three-day tournament, which will feature Harvard, Stony Brook and Northern Illinois.
- This will be the 15th rendition of the Art Carmichael Invitational.
- Rhode Island has won two of its last three matches, including a 3-1 win over Merrimack in its 2024 home opener Tuesday night.
- The Rams will face Harvard on Thursday. URI battles Northern Illinois and Stony Brook on Friday.
- Art Carmichael was Rhode Island's head coach from 1974 through 1980.
- In his time with the Rams, he had 162 victories. His 39 wins in 1977 and 24-match winning streak in 1976 both still stand as school records.

RHODE ISLAND VS HARVARD - SERIES HISTORY
- Rhode Island and Harvard have faced each other five times in program history, with the Rams holding a 3-2 series lead.
- Harvard has won the last two meetings.
- The teams have not played since 2019, when the Crimson defeated URI 3-1 at the Harvard Invitational.
- Harvard enters the Art Carmichael with a 3-0 record after winning each of its matches at last weekend's Harvard Invitational.
- Both Harvard and Rhode Island have faced Merrimack this season. Harvard beat the Warriors 3-2 last Saturday, while the Rams scored a 3-1 win over Merrimack Tuesday night.
- Rams Freshman Havyn Rolle had a career-high 16 kills and 11 aces in the Merrimack match. She is second on the team with 18 blocks behind sophomore Chloe Abuto (28).
- Harvard's Brynne Faltinskly leads the team with 47 kills and an average of 3.62 kills per set.
- Rocky Aguirre was named to the all-tournament team after registering 11 kills, 109 assists, four aces, 25 digs, and six blocks across three matches for the Crimson.
RHODE ISLAND VS NORTHERN ILLINOIS- SERIES HISTORY
- Rhode Island and Northern Illinois have faced each other twice, with each side winning once.
- The last played in 2022, with Northern Illinois sweeping the Rams.
- Northern Illinois is 1-4 this season. The lone win came over Tarleton State at the St. Thomas Invitational.
- Northern Illinois' Charli Atiemo has recorded 10 or more kills in every match this season and marked her 45th career game with double-digit kills against St. Thomas on Saturday.
- Atiemo has surpassed the 800-kill mark this weekend and sits with 825 kills in her career.
- She is second on the team with 64 kills this season, trailing only behind Nazli Güvener (77).
- Rhode Island sophomore Madi Disu leads the team with 70 kills.
RHODE ISLAND VS STONY BROOK - SERIES HISTORY
- Rhode Island and Stony Brook have faced each other six times.
- The Rams hold a 5-1 series lead with the Seawolves and has won the last four meetings in the series.
- The teams last met in 2016.
- Stony Brook won its first four matches of the year and is 5-1 overall.
- Against Colgate, Stony Brook head coach Kristin Belzung notched her 100th career win with the Seawolves.
- Stony Brook junior Kali Moore leads the team with 101 kills. Moore is second on the team with nine service aces behind Torri Henry (11).
